Six Thomas Cook shops saved from closure
Six Thomas Cook shops that were among 195 earmarked for closure have been bought by Anglia Co-operative Travel.
All 22 staff employed at the branches, all of which are in the Midlands, will transfer to Anglia Co-op.
The shops, which are based in Midland Co-operative food stores, are at High Street, Erdington; Walsall Road, Great Barr; Alexandra Road, Corby; London Road, Alvaston; Dog and Gun Lane, Whetstone and Brook Street, Raunds.
